USE AND MAINTENANCE

HOW THIS APPLIANCE WORKS
The special UV-A lamps are set to attract all flying insects to the
appliance. When insects approach they remain stuck on the glued
paper (supplied as a spare part). This appliance allows capturing the
flying insect within the environment nearby.
MAIN FEATURES
Inox AISI (mod. 372) or painted metal (mod. 397) structure: ap-
propriated to be used in food-processing environments.
Shatter-proof lamps: in case of breaking, a special protective film
placed on the external side of the lamp would avoid any small
piece of glass to contaminate the environment where the device
is placed.
IP65 protection degree: it means that the appliance is protected
by water spouts, this allows its utilisation even in environments
with high levels of humidity.
INSTALLATION
The appliance can be installed on a flat surface, hanged on the
ceiling or wall mounted.
An electrical outlet must be present nearby. When wall mounted,
it must be fixed with two screws placed on the wall. Position the
appliance preferably at a height of about 2 m placing it in the dark-
est area of the room, far from windows. This because the appliance
must eliminate insects from indoors and must avoid attracting other
from outdoors inside the room. The wall should be free from ob-
structions to allow easy removal of the glued paper and the cleaning
of the appliance. Make sure that the wall where you plan to mount
the appliance is solid, you can locate some inserts to provide an
adequate support for the screws. Drill two holes into the wall and
hang the appliance by introducing the head of the screws in the
apposite eyelets that you find in the upper part of the appliance as
shown on (fig. 1).
MAINTENANCE
Before any maintenance or cleaning of the appliance make sure
that the device is unplugged from the electrical wall socket.
The glued paper must be replaced at least once a month or more
if the environment is full of insects or very dirty (fig. 2). A general
cleaning of the appliance must be done periodically, and each time
that the glued paper is changed. For this operation you must use
a cleaning substance suitable to be used within food-processing
environments. Once the cleaning operation is finished, set a brand
new glued paper on its place.
Take the protective film off the glued paper, place it on the base of
the appliance avoiding sticking it on the lamps. In case the glued pa-
per sticks on the lamps, you must clean them with a soft cloth with
a non-corrosive detergent avoiding scratching the plastic protection
of the lamp. All rejected or used glued papers must be drained in
accordance to the local regulations in which the appliance is settled.
All maintenance operations must be done on a table or on the floor,
so if the appliance is wall mounted or hanged it must be temporarily
removed, to allow any maintenance operation.
For a best performance of the appliance, we suggest an annual sub-
stitutionof the lamps.
